How to Save Money on Replacement Car Keys
It can be a hassle to find a replacement for car keys. There are several alternatives, such as visiting the dealership or hiring a locksmith to do it for you.
Basic keys, which aren't fobs, shouldn't cost more than $20. Fobs will need to be changed. This requires specialized equipment that are usually only available at dealerships.
cost of a replacement car key
The cost of replacing car keys can vary depending on a variety of variables, including the type of key as well as the make and model of your vehicle. More secure keys and fobs tend to be more expensive, but the extra security features can reduce theft. You can save money by utilizing the following methods when replacing lost keys.
Check your insurance policy first to see if they cover the cost of replacement keys. If not, you could be able to get an aftermarket key, or purchase a key from the manufacturer on the internet for less. This is an especially good alternative if you own a more traditional or older model car, as these types of keys are less complicated and expensive to duplicate than modern keys.
Another option to save money is to buy a second car key before you lose the original. This is a good idea when you have the money, as it can save you from having to pay for a locksmith or a dealership to replace the key. Additionally the spare key can be used to lock and start the car in the event that you ever lose your original key.
Transponder keys are required for vehicles that are more sophisticated or recent. The keys have an inductor which sends an electronic message to the car that allows it to recognize the key as legitimate and allow you to enter the vehicle or turn on the engine. The process is more involved than simply cutting a new key and requires the help of a specialist. This can be very expensive and the total price will often exceed $500.

Replace your key if you notice signs of wear. A damaged key could break or bend, and result in a jammed or damaged lock. You may also notice the key turning harder than usual. This is a sign that the key and the lock cylinder are wearing down.
Another indicator that it's time to replace your car keys is if they no longer function. This could be a sign that a criminal has copied your key or key fob. It's also a good idea to replace your keys if they are beginning to show signs corrosion or are beginning to fade. Keys made of metal will get rusty and fade over time.
Depending on your model and make You can decide to have your keys replaced at the dealership or through an expert locksmith. Dealerships have the information they require about your car and can give your car keys quickly. Professional locksmiths, on the other hand, can deal with any vehicle of any type and make.
Write down the VIN number of your car prior to you contact a key replacement service. This will be needed to identify your car and the key that corresponds to it. Your VIN can be located on the dashboard, on the engine block, or in the trunk.
